Output 853026d309afd5f6ee8630616649bb987bef05c5ec8c89e36a8d81c7921d4704:0

value
2320772
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8b2d5239f56cc03dbd65c2b47f06f5742cc06cfc OP_EQUALVERIFY OP_CHECKSIG
address
1DguDduprSMWaRDPEXfMrHdZFQ6JUDPiex
transaction
853026d309afd5f6ee8630616649bb987bef05c5ec8c89e36a8d81c7921d4704
spent
true